Venturi Astrolab, Inc. (Astrolab) is pioneering new ways to explore and operate on distant planetary bodies. We are singularly focused on designing, building, and operating a fleet of multi-purpose commercial planetary rovers to extend and enhance humanity’s presence in the solar system. We are seeking motivated, creative, and exceptional people to join our world-class team.   

The Avionics team is responsible for all aspects of the electrical systems and hardware on Astrolab’s electric rover vehicles and ground support equipment.  We work collaboratively with all teams at Astrolab to provide exceptionally capable and reliable electronics to serve our missions.   

The Lead Computing Electrical Engineer will lead the Computing Electrical Engineering group and participate in all aspects of the development and test of Avionics hardware for Astrolab rovers. The ideal candidate has 10+ years of experience in mixed signal electrical hardware design including schematic capture, PCB layout, and testing. 

This position will report to the Director of Avionics Engineering and will be based in our Hawthorne, CA office. 

What you'll do:


  • Own the Computing and GNC hardware subsystems including subsystem architectures, requirements, design, analysis, testing, delivery, and operation of those systems on the vehicle. 
  • Lead the Computing Electrical Engineering team of 5+ people in the development and delivery of system components including vehicle computers, networking, clocking, GNC sensors, servo controllers, and other mixed signal electronics for the vehicle. 
  • Support Computing Engineering direct reports through their technical work, performance evaluations, and career growth. 
  • Own mixed signal PCBA development from clean sheet to flight. 
  • Develop PCBA requirements, architectures, and con-ops in collaboration with other engineering disciplines. 
  • Schematic capture and PCB layout of power, digital, and analog circuit PCBAs using Altium Designer. 
  • Design analysis including power, size, mass, Monte Carlo tolerances, signal integrity, and reliability related. 
  • Unit design verification testing, qualification testing, and system integration testing. 
  • Lead design reviews for inter-disciplinary audiences. 
  • Vehicle assembly, test, and operations support as needed.

What you'll bring:


  • Bachelor of Science degree in Electrical Engineering, Computer Engineering, or equivalent. 
  • 10+ years of experience in power, digital, and analog electronics design including schematic capture, PCB layout, and testing. 
  • 2+ years of team leadership experience as manager of direct reports. 
  • Design proficiency with voltage regulators, FPGAs, SoCs, high speed data interfaces, precision analog instrumentation, clocking, etc. 
  • Skilled at schematic capture and layout of complex PCBs. 
  • Skilled at performing circuit simulations and analysis in spice, excel, and other tools for analog behavior, signal integrity, size/mass, power, etc. 
  • Proficiency with basic electronic lab equipment such as power supplies, oscilloscopes, DMMs, signal generators, soldering iron, etc. 
  • Demonstrated success working in a dynamic environment. 
Additional Responsibilities 
  • Design for space environments including radiation impacts and mitigations.
